Employees in the department claimed the level of underqualified and inexperienced staff was unsafe and potentially negligent and criminal, with the department in urgent need of both more staff and more experienced staff to provide sufficient support and expertise. A study commissioned by the University Hospitals of Derby and Burton NHS Foundation Trust found a number of recurring themes revealing how low morale and overall physical and mental exhaustion were apparently widespread in the emergency department. Dr James Crampton, interim executive medical director and emergency medicine consultant at UHDB, said: Our A&E workforce has been under immense pressure during the pandemic and has shown resilience throughout, but they are human too and as an emergency medicine consultant myself I know first-hand how intense it is working in that environment. The Royal Derby has 1,159 beds and provides state-of-the-art care to around one million patients from Derby and the surrounding areas every year.
